1

Orlando Solar Power The Florida Financial Benefit Resource

News Discuss 
Considering switching to solar panels Orlando? Florida’s abundant solar radiation makes it an ideal location for harnessing the power of the solar energy. The guide will discuss the likely financial savings of https://albertafzr158882.buscawiki.com/user

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story